Why Construction Driver Staffing Is Different in NYC

New York City is unique. Tight sites, night work, union coordination, staging restrictions, and DOT/permit rules all create an operational puzzle. Your drivers aren’t just moving materials; they are often the first and last touchpoint in your daily logistics—impacting safety, schedule, and client satisfaction. What We Staff: NYC Construction Driver Roles

We support general contractors, subcontractors, suppliers, distributors, and construction managers with:

  • CDL Class A Drivers (flatbed, lowboy, tractor‑trailer, oversize/overweight coordination)
  • CDL Class B Drivers (dump, boom crane/knuckleboom, stake body)
  • Dump Truck Drivers (muck‑out, aggregate, asphalt, millings, demo debris)
  • Boom Truck/Knuckleboom Operators (material hoisting to elevation or curbside)
  • Flatbed Drivers (steel, pipe, lumber, drywall, rebar, large equipment)
  • Box Truck Drivers (finish materials, small equipment, supplies, last‑mile to site)
  • Yard Jockeys/Hostlers (yard spotting, trailer movement for distribution partners)
  • Night Shift & Weekend Drivers (noise ordinances, off‑hour deliveries)
  • Dispatch‑Ready Relief Drivers (vacation/medical coverage, surge support)

Compliance, Safety, and Documentation—Handled

Compliance isn’t optional in NYC. We reduce risk by standardizing documentation and verifying requirements before placement:

  • Active CDL & Medical Card (DOT)
  • MVR checks and safe‑driving history screening
  • Drug and alcohol screening per request/contract
  • OSHA 10 or OSHA 30 where site‑required
  • Hoisting/boom/crane certificates (as applicable)
  • TWIC (as applicable for port‑adjacent logistics)
  • Right‑to‑work and I‑9 verification
  • Union dispatch compliance when applicable
  • Prevailing wage literacy where required

What Makes a Great NYC Construction Driver?

It’s more than a license. We screen for:

  • NYC navigation comfort (tunnels, bridges, truck routes, low clearances)
  • Jobsite etiquette (PPE, spotter coordination, site safety)
  • Load securement proficiency (flatbed chains/straps, boom safety checks)
  • Time discipline (tight windows, DOB/DOT constraints)
  • Communication (dispatch updates, GC coordination, delivery documentation)
  • Adaptability (weather shifts, traffic, change orders)
